The DMADV process offers a structured framework for designing new website products or solutions when existing ones are unsuitable. Unlike the DMAIC approach, which focuses on enhancing current operations, DMADV strives to build something completely new . This five-phase strategy – Define, Measure, Analyze, Design, and Verify – guarantees a careful evaluation at each stage . Consider this approach for scenarios where a breakthrough improvement is needed .
- Define the project goals.
- Assess critical aspects and capabilities.
- Investigate design options and potential issues.
- Build the new product or service .
- Verify the design meets requirements and achieves desired results.
